    So I’m watching Unsolved Mysteries like I do almost every day (I’m a geek, I admit it) and they had a special on regarding Rudolf Hess.

    There are some who claim that the man who landed in Scotland and died in prison wasn’t really Hess at all. Apparently, Hess had been shot and surgicially treated in WWI. When examined in prison, the attending doctor said he could find no evidence of the scars that should have been present, hence, it wasn’t the real Hess.

    But what happened to him? There are others who speculate that Himmler had replaced Hess with a double/doppelganger and was pulling his strings (the show interviewed people who made a lot of inferences without presenting any real evidence) in order to consolidate his power within the Third Reich. What may have happened to the real Hess is never spelled out, but there were allusions to Himmler having had him killed, etc.

    To top it off, they claimed that Hess didn’t really kill himself in prison but was murdered by parties unknown in order to prevent him from exposing a cabal in the wartime British govt. that favored deposing Churchill and pursuing a seperate peace with Germany.

    It’s kind of preposterous to think that the real Hess didn’t land in Scotland.  Given Hitler’s reaction when he heard about Hess’ plan, it came as a surprise to the Fuhrer (and presumably to the others in the inner circle).  Furthermore, at Nuremburg, Hess sat next to Goering.  You would think that Goering would have spilled the beans.

    Besides, what would be the point of sending a fake to Scotland, only to have him masquerade (basically for the rest of his life) as Rudolph Hess?  I can’t really see the purpose of it.
